    Default Keyclone - Holding key press

    Hello,

    As I've been expanding my test runs of keyclone I've been starting to use more unusual key combinations and seem to have run into a problem.

    I have things assigned to ctrl + f1 - ctrl + f4.

    If I press:
    Ctrl + f1
    Ctrl + f2
    Ctrl + f3
    Ctrl + f4

    Then it generally works fine, but if i hold ctrl and then press f1,f2,f3,f4 it sometimes doesn't pick up correctly.

    It might be as the computer I was running it on was a bit underpowered for 5 copies of WoW but wanted to check if it is an issue noticed before ?
